Get a PS3, you get pretty much all the X360 games along with a lot more exclusives. With PS3 you also get the best 2008 lineup, the best hardware, the best games graphically (Uncharted and Unreal Tournament), the best reliability, and the most features. Don't underestimate how nice it is to have Blu-ray movies and an internet browser. If you have or plan on ever having a HDTV PS3 is the only way to go.
Also ironically it ends up costing a lot less than X360, because you aren't forced to buy proprietary addons and pay for extra services. A good example of how X360 costs more: Rockband wireless guitar: $59 on PS3, $79 on X360 because they have to pay MS a fee. Xbox live $50/yr vs free online with PS3. Harddrive upgrade, proprietary X360 drive 120gb $179, I have a 500gb external drive for my PS3 and it cost me $109. etc, etc...
